The Hurtwood Muse Podcast is the sister project of our school blog - www.musehurtwood.com - providing a platform for the student voice at our school. We will cover a range of topics, from art to education to culture.

Welcome back, folks! We hope you all had an absolutely DELIGHTFUL half term break. What better way to usher you back into the Hurtwood fray than another episode of the Muse podcast? I know. We spoil you. And consider yourself doubly blessed, because this is our first ever truly international episode, recorded in Vancouver (that's Vancouver, CANADA) by two ex-Hurtwood students, Cas and Arlan (and Arlan's restless cat, Picasso.) They talk with heart-wrenching nostalgia about their time here. Take note, A2s! It will come to an end soon. Eeek! Without further a-do, have a listen!
